I have installed VirtualBox (5.1.4 with all the updates) on my iMac computer (OS X El Capitan with all the updates) and inside the VirtualBox I have setup a virtual machine running Windows 8.1 (+ Visual Studio 2015 / MS SQL Server 2012).
While performing some random action in MS SQL Server Management Studio (for example deleting a table, trying to change a record) which ends up with a popup window containing error description, the VirtualBox automatically closes and I have to run it again.
What can I provide for you to help me solve this weird issue or maybe even a bug?

First of all a reproducible scenario. You mentioned that "sometimes" it crashes. If you can narrow it down to a "definitely", it would be a great start.krisgtr wrote:What can I provide for you to help me solve this weird issue or maybe even a bug?
Second, your VBox.log could tell us a lot of things. Maybe even before having the reproducible scenario:
- Start the VM. Not from a saved or suspended state. Clean start.
- Take the steps required to generate/observe the error. You mentioned that the VM crashes, right?
- After the crash, right-click on the VM in the VirtualBox Manager. Select "Show Log..."
- Save it (just the first log), ZIP it and attach it in your response (see the "Upload attachment" at the bottom of the form).

does the error dialog play a sound? If so its probably this issue: https://www.virtualbox.org/ticket/15602
